    A man has been detained in Leeds after being “seen with weapons” and three people were left injured.

    Police were called to Otley Road at 2.47pm on Saturday to reports of a “serious incident involving a man seen with weapons”, West Yorkshire Police said.

    Officers arrived at the scene to find three people injured and a man was detained at the scene, the force said. The injuries are not believed to be life-threatening.

    Inquiries are under way to establish the “wider circumstances” and a “number” of crime scenes remain in place, they added.
